SCARCE edition seen less often than original version, [Originally published by The Other Traveller…, Olympia Press, 1st edition, 1971,Young's no 748*. Norman # 1533. Scarce early work by Joseph Hansen.] The return of a classic tale of one man's struggle with his deepest needs. The homophobic persecution of a local resident unearths Marc's long repressed memories of the youthful love affair, and he is irresistibly drawn to is forbidden urges. Colton's novel helped pave the way for popular gay literature in America. It promises to enthrall a new generation of gay readers with its tale of small town secrets and unquenchable lust.

Follow the epic story of a lifetime.CEO of Insanity chronicles the unbelievable journey of Daniel Praz, the creator of "Sandless Refinishing" from the moment of invention through bringing the system and brand he came to call "Mr. Sandless" to ten countries. Discovered by Praz in 1999, sandle…ss refinishing is the ability to refinish anything made of wood without sanding. Prior to his discovery, invasive sanding was the only known method of refinishing wood. Branded a "charlatan" and an "internet scam", this is the incredible story of ultimate perseverance, as Praz took the business model he created from scratch and launched with just one truck in 2004, to become the first national refinisher in both the United States and Canada, bringing the service coast to coast in just six years via franchising. Along the way were an endless stream of corrupt and destructive individuals who provided ample angst to Praz in bringing the brand to fruition. This is the wild roller coaster story of how one man stood against many who tried to stop, steal or squander his invention and company, so much so, that this true story cannot be matched by fiction. Praz relied on his faith to be his strength and despite being taken to the point of being broken, he was shown the way to rise and be delivered. This truly inspirational story will show that anyone can rise from the ashes and go on to victory no matter what they come up against.
